So I have tried many of the Fiji Vanua "traditional" products, and love their stuff, so figured I would order some of their 30% KL extract powder to have a "kava on the go" method when travelling. Has anyone tried this stuff? I generally stay away from extracts, but this company is so highly regarded, and this is the first time I have seen anyone post a lab analysis of an extract, so thought I might give it a try. I figure if it is any good, it will be a better "travel kava" than instant.

I've seen it tested at two different labs with the exact same results. Noble chemotype. We actually know the source on this one. It checks all the boxes for quality if you want to give it a shot. I had some in my possession, but my buddy here in town was remodeling his kitchen. I gave it to him and he loved it for the time he was without a proper prep area and just wanted to whip up something real quick. He ended up buying like 1/2 a lb, lol.

Some people are good with extracts, others appreciate the time and attention that is required to produce traditional prep.

I'm personally for the traditional way, but we're not here to judge :)
